Tears Of Vulcan

Chehalem Mountains Viognier, Pinot Gris, Muscat

This stunning white wine from the Chehalem Mountains region is a harmonious blend of Viognier, Pinot Gris, and Muscat grapes. The Day Wines Tears Of Vulcan exudes a medium-bodied profile with a gentle acidity that enhances its delicate fruit intensity. The Viognier lends a floral note, while the Pinot Gris brings a touch of elegance, and the Muscat adds a hint of sweetness. This well-crafted wine is a true gem that captures the essence of the Chehalem Mountains terroir.

The Willamette Valley is understandably most often associated with Pinot Noir. The cool-climate region has a unique relationship to this most delicate (and temperamental!) red wine grape. Lying on the same latitude as Burgundy in France, the Willamette Valley enjoys the perfect balance of sunshine and rain, proximity to the Pacific Ocean and protection on either side by the Coast Range and the Cascade Mountains. Along its 100 miles, the Willamette Valley boasts many distinct terroirs, so among its many brightly fruity, elegantly structured and blissfully fragrant Pinots, you'll also find exceptional Pinot Gris, Chardonnay and Riesling.
